A 50 50 offset the most common brick running bond pattern creates a strong traditional look.
Even when set with materials like metal and glass the brick pattern is timeless.
This is the most commonly used tile pattern of all and the easiest to do.
The tiles are simply laid side by side in a straight line to give an overall even grid pattern.
To create the windmill pattern four rectangular tiles are arranged around a square tile in the centre.
The tiles come in different sizes pre spaced on mats.
The offset brick pattern has several potential effects.
It can look busy on a floor but is good for a shower or as a border.
